Compositions from the ternary system BaO-B2O3-Fe2O3 are useful for the synthesis of modified single crystalline barium hexaferrite powders by the glass crystallization technique (GCT)[1]. Such special barium hexaferrite powder BaAIIxBIVxFe12-2xO19 (AII: Co2+, Mn2+ e.g.; BIV: Ti4+, Ru4+ e.g.) are a very important magnetic material for different applications. Their technical applications range from high-density magnetic recording media[2], hyperthermia in the medicine[3] to chemical[4] and microwave absorbing materials[5]. Very homogeneous melts (thermal and chemical) and a defined redox ratio are required amongst other things for the manufacturing of such barium hexaferrite powder by GCT. - The melts from the system BaO-B2O3-Fe2O3 are in black. In black melts the heat transport by radiation is nearly zero. Consequently the problems of homogeneity increase. Moreover, the iron irons and the partially substituted AII-ions are paramagnetic ones with a defined magnet moment n*?B. It is very interesting to answer the question, how a low AC magnetic field (<< 1 T) which is impressed during the melting until the cooling can help to homogenize the melt and to adjust the redox ratio and therefore the crystallization - without mechanical contact, controlled and independent on other process parameters. - The influence of high static magnetic (>> 1 T) fields on the crystal orientation and phase transformation in solidified structures of metals, alloys and ceramics of different magnetic permeabilities was recently researched in many cases[7-9]. - In this study a low inhomogeneous AC magnetic field (up to 55 mT, 50 Hz) was imposed in the melts. They contain 33.84 wt% iron oxide. The used experimental set-up as well as the experimental procedure will be described in detail (Section 2). In Section 3 we illustrate and discuss the results by means of in-situ measured temperature distributions using a protected thermocouple an ex-situ (drilled out samples of the cooled melt) by density as well as by X-ray diffraction and vibrating sample magnetometer measurements.
